What is the summary of Dragonwings?
Lesson Summary Dragonwings is a work of historical fiction that combines Chinese folklore about dragons with real historical events such as Chinese immigration to California, the great earthquake of 1906, and the story of a father and son who want to fly a plane.
What happened in Chapter 2 of Dragonwings?
Chapter 2 of Dragonwings introduces the reader to the Company in great detail, and helps describe Chinatown, the neighborhood where the Tang people live. Moon Shadow also meets Black Dog, the first person he knows who is a part of the brotherhoods.

What happens in chapter 3 of Dragonwings?
Chapter 3 is dedicated to telling the story of how Windrider got his name. Moon Shadow’s father meets the Dragon King and learns that he was a dragon with healing powers in another life. Finally, Moon Shadow drifts to sleep with a monkey carving from his Uncle, sleeping in his new home for the first time.

What is the conflict in Dragonwings?
Dragonwings is largely a story about moving from one place to another. After Windrider kills a man in self-defense, he and Moon Shadow must leave the Tang people’s village to avoid revenge from the dead man’s family
What is the gist of Dragonwings Chapter 1?
The Land of the Demons In Chapter 1, the reader learns that America is known as the ”land of the demons. ” The demons are the white people whose actions and behaviors seem strange and often evil. They killed Moon Shadow’s grandfather, and would not allow wives to join their husbands in America.
What happened in Dragonwings Chapter 9?
Chapter 9 of Dragonwings In Chapter 9, they celebrate the holidays of the Chinese calendar, and when an earthquake hits, everyone works together to survive. By the winter of 1905, Moon Shadow and Windrider have been able to save up money, with the hope of someday being able to bring Moon Shadow’s mother to America.

Why does Black Dog Beat Up Moon Shadow?
Black Dog Timeline and Summary Black Dog is kicked out of an opium den; he has stolen from a lady and beaten her up. Black Dog tells Moon Shadow about his love for opium. He beats Moon Shadow up after pulling on his queue. He steals the bill money Moon Shadow’s collected.
What is the conflict in the book Dragonwings?
Dragonwings is largely a story about moving from one place to another. After Windrider kills a man in self-defense, he and Moon Shadow must leave the Tang people’s village to avoid revenge from the dead man’s family
What is the climax of the book Dragonwings?
Climax: Windrider completes his airplane and everyone shows up to help him push it up the hill and watch him fly. Falling Action: After a few minutes of flight, the plane crashes, leaving Windrider with some broken bones, but a joyful heart.
What happens in Dragonwings?
In 1906, a dangerous earthquake hits and destroys much of San Francisco. Soon after, a series of fires finish the job until the city is ruined and most people have lost everything. Moon Shadow and his father move again and help try to rebuild the village.
What is the resolution in Dragonwings?
Resolution. The story ended with Windrider realizing that family meant more to him than flying and that Black Dog got killed while on his way to the opium den. Finally, Windrider sails back to China in order bring Moon Shadow’s mother to America.
What happens in chapter 4 of Dragonwings?
Chapter 4 is the beginning of the rising action for Moon Shadow and Windrider. Windrider faces what may be his first test from the Dragon King when he fixes a horseless. They learn about the dirigible and other flying machines. Finally, they help rescue Black Dog from an almost certain death

What event takes place as Scene 9 of Dragonwings opens?
Thirteen days after the Feast of Pure Brightness, the earthquake strikes. Yes, the earthquake, as in the actual San Francisco earthquake of 1906. Moon Shadow is shaken awake at 5am. Windrider hastily leads him outside into the open backyard.
What happened in chapter 10 of Dragonwings?
Chapter 10 is a turning point for Moon Shadow and Windrider. They have lost their home with Miss Whitlaw, watched earthquakes, fire, and looting destroy their city, and then they are forced out of their temporary home in the campground.
What happened in Dragonwings Chapter 8?
Dragonwings is a book about Chinese immigrants and their experiences in the United States. Chapter 8 is about protagonist Moon Shadow and his picnic flying gliders with his father, Windrider. Also in Chapter 8, Moon Shadow gets into a fight with a bully named Jack and proves that he won’t be pushed around anymore
